About the Item

Lucy Hatton is a British artist whose work is full of an ardent love of story. A graduate of Edinburgh College of Art, Hatton’s art is steeped in mystery and captivating depth. Her work, including her Stories at Midnight series, creates a space in which viewers may exercise their own inner storyteller as they deduce what they see. Hatton’s intention is that audiences can find joy, escapism, and inclusion, as their personal outlook completes the work. Her practice aims to romanticise normality by utilising its components in the creation of the fantastical; therefore, she builds her paintings from elements of the everyday. She finds animals from textbooks, paints her friends as wondrous characters, and creates sets out of recycled materials, pre-existing locations, and found objects; what is not real, she then constructs with imagination and oil paint.
